Subject: [RFC PATCH] hrtimers: system-wide and per-task hrtimer slacks

This patch proposes a system-wide sysctl-aware default for the
high-resolution timer slack value, which may be changed from 0
to HRTIMER_MAX_SLACK nanoseconds. Default system-wide and per-task
values are HRTIMER_DEFAULT_SLACK. Per-task value isn't inherited
across fork(); instead, newborn task uses system-wide value by
default, and newborn thread uses it's group leader value.

+timer_slack:
+
+This value can be used to query and set the default slack for
+high-resolution timers, in nanoseconds. The default value is 50
+microseconds, and can be changed from 0 nanoseconds to 1 millisecond.
